Transaction 51ecf76f2d4c8a17b5cbe53103c700f106916bb933befcb9b04e3bf373030457

1 Input
2 Outputs
  • 51ecf76f2d4c8a17b5cbe53103c700f106916bb933befcb9b04e3bf373030457:0
  • value  447269
    address  1ALvN6zVVw6AufvgCve9QqbgZ4Xi5qCGwb
  • 51ecf76f2d4c8a17b5cbe53103c700f106916bb933befcb9b04e3bf373030457:1
  • value  5909398
    address  36dbCmbRXSARet2xXWoXuLC9qLYRrTDehB